Descriptions
The aim of the studies is to provide broad-based and versatile technical know-how. This includes the ability to creatively solve technical problems, developing new products, working in projects and communicate and collaborate. The student also gets a basic insight into business economics, leadership and management systems and become aware of sustainable development. The training offers four profiling options: automation, power technology, information technology and Energy Technology, held in English.
Sustainable development is the foundation of our future. Therefore, issues related to sustainability are included in many of our courses, sometimes as central content, sometimes as a setting. From UN's 17 goals for sustainable development, number 7 (Affordable and clean energy), 9 (Industry, innovation and infrastructure) and 12 (Responsible consumption and production) are central in our education. Also goals number 5 (Gender equality), 8 (Decent work and economic growth), 11 (Sustainable cities and communities) and 13 (Climate action) are covered in our courses.
Objective
The student gains broad-based and versatile technical knowledge in electrical, automation and energy technology. This includes the ability to understand general concepts within these three specializations, be able to solve technical problems, develop new solutions and think sustainably. The student gets to learn both theoretically and practically how the technology works and how it can be adapted to industry and society. The student also gets a basic insight into information technology, entrepreneurship and cooperation with other engineering specializations. The education offers three specialization options: automation and electric power technology and the English-language specialization Energy Technology.

Bachelors Degree
In accordance with F1129/2014 A Bachelor´s Degree contains the following studies: 1) Core Studies and Professional Studies, 2) Elective Studies, 3) Student Internship, 4) Degree Thesis.
